Energy Efficiency
While aluminium was when thought about less thermally efficient than other products, technological developments have actually transformed its efficiency. Modern aluminium doors and windows now come geared up with thermal breaks-- an insulating product put in between the metal layers-- to avoid heat transfer. Additionally, pairing aluminium frames with energy-efficient double or triple glazing can substantially minimize energy intake by keeping indoor temperature levels steady.

Eco-Friendly Option
Sustainability is a significantly important consideration for modern-day building projects, and aluminium is a leading contender in this regard. Aluminium is 100% recyclable with no loss of quality. Its recycling procedure utilizes just 5% of the energy needed for primary production, making it an environmentally accountable option.

Common Types of Aluminium Doors and Windows
The flexibility of aluminium extends to a wide range of designs and configurations. Here are some of the most commonly used types:

Bi-Fold Doors and Windows: These include several panels that fold nicely to one side, creating a spectacular open-plan aesthetic while allowing sufficient natural light and ventilation. Perfect for garden-facing rooms or offices.
Casement Windows: A classic window design, hinged on one side and opening external. Aluminium casement windows guarantee a modern upgrade of this standard design.
Set Windows: For areas where natural light and visual appeal matter more than ventilation, repaired aluminium windows supply an ageless solution.
Tilt and Turn Windows: These are versatile windows that can be slanted inward for ventilation or turned to completely open, providing multiple functionalities in one style.
